The School of Materials Science and Engineering is one of the top ranked Materials programs in the Asia
Pacific regions and strongly positioned in every facet of materials science and engineering. It offers undergraduate programs in Materials Science and Engineering (Honours) as well as a number of combined degree programs with Chemical Engineering Biomedical Engineering and Commerce.
The Senior Lecturer will undertake high quality research and make a significant contribution to educational excellence in the School and Faculty particularly in computational design and modelling techniques applied to teaching and research in materials science and engineering.
About the role
Level C $150K $172k) plus 17 superannuation and annual leave loading
Fixed Term 2 years
Fulltime 35 hours per week)
The role reports to the Head of School and has no direct reports.
Specific responsibilities for this role include:
  • Actively contribute to teaching and development course coordination curriculum design course administration and quality assurance for the core stream curriculum in materials science and engineering drawing on recent practical and professional experiences.
  • Use developments in blended learning and other contemporary pedagogical practices to inform course design and delivery.
  • Supervise and provide training to higher degree research students and honours students as appropriate.
  • Attend School and Faculty meetings hold membership on university committees and participate in professional activities as appropriate.
  • Undertake a range of administrative tasks as directed by the Head of School.
  • Communicate effectively and respectfully with all staff and students in the interests of good business practice collaboration and enhancement of Universitys reputation.
  • Make independent contributions to research that have a significant impact in their field of expertise and create a nationally recognised research track record.
  • Undertake independent research in the discipline or related area (as per the norms of the discipline) making an independent contribution through professional practice and expertise.
  • Develop research groups in area of specialist expertise and research methods that are appropriate to the discipline.
  • Attract peer recognition and establish research network/s (based on the norms of the discipline) at national level.
  • Obtain research income from nationally competitive research grants (and/or research fellowships) and research endusers as a member or leader at or above the level that is relevant to the discipline in leading universities.
  • Mentor and guide students groups and colleagues; supervise HDRs to timely completion as primary supervisor; and contribute to HDR review panels.
  • Align with and actively demonstrate the Code of Conduct and Values.
  • Cooperate with all health and safety policies and procedures of the university and take all reasonable care to ensure that your actions or omissions do not impact on the health and safety of yourself or others.
About the successful applicant
(Selection Criteria)
To be successful in this role you will have:
  • A PhD degree in Materials Science and Engineering Physics Chemistry or a relevant discipline.
  • Demonstrated experience in relevant computational techniques and associated tools (examples include but are not limited to machine learning densityfunctionaltheory materials informatics finiteelement modelling phasefield modelling) and demonstrated broadrange of applications in materials research.
  • A strong track record in independent and crossdisciplinary collaborative research with outcomes of high quality and high impact as demonstrated by highquality publications particularly in computational techniques applied to materials research.
  • A demonstrated track record of securing research support from competitive grant schemes and industry.
  • A demonstrated ability to work positively and cooperatively in a teaching and researchintensive environment including across disciplines.
  • A demonstrated ability to undertake quality teaching of both introductory and specialist courses at undergraduate and postgraduate level.
  • A demonstrated ability to develop quality curriculum in disciplines such as computational and machinelearning in material science physical properties of materials.
  • A demonstrated experience in course or program coordination and administration.
  • The ability to apply new and innovative methods for teaching including the capacity to use current and new technologies for delivery in a flexible learning environment.
  • Excellent interpersonal oral and written communication skills appropriate for interacting effectively with team members collaborators and colleagues including the ability to clearly write project and operational documents produce online contents and contribute to meetings. This includes an ability to communicate well with people of diverse backgrounds and knowledges in research computing and management.
  • Demonstrated experience of successful student supervision including but not limited to PhD Honours Masters Vacation Scholars projects.
  • An understanding of and commitment to UNSWs aims objectives and values in action together with relevant policies and guidelines.
  • Knowledge of health and safety responsibilities and commitment to attending relevant health and safety training.
